[1.0.10] cursor position when using "quote"
May 08, 2017, 06:06:36 am
1. Start a post without typing a single character. Click on the quote BBC button. The cursor jumps to this postion (marked in red): [quote] | [/quote] <-- No bug! 2. Write a post (at least some words). Place your cursor in a new line (or anywhere else, makes no difference). Click on the quote BBC button. The cursor jumps to this postion (marked in red): [quote][/ | quote] <-- Bug!
